🧾 Ingredients
For Vegetarian Meatballs
- 2 cups raw young jackfruit (canned in water/brine, drained & shredded)
- ½ cup boiled mashed potatoes
- ¼ cup besan (gram flour)
- 2 tbsp finely chopped onions
- 1 tbsp grated carrot (optional)
- 1 tsp ginger paste
- 1 tsp garlic paste (optional)
- 1 tsp Italian seasoning
- ½ tsp black pepper
- 1 tsp red chilli flakes (optional)
- Salt to taste
- 1 tbsp olive oil
For Tomato Sauce
- 2 cups tomato puree
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 1 tsp garlic (optional)
- 1 tsp dried oregano
- 1 tsp dried basil
- ½ tsp sugar
- Salt & pepper to taste
For Pasta

👨🍳 Instructions
Step 1: Prepare Jackfruit
- Shred the jackfruit using hands or fork to create a pulled texture.
- Sauté in a pan for 5–7 minutes to remove excess moisture.
Step 2: Prepare Meatball Mixture
- In a mixing bowl, combine:
- Shredded jackfruit
- Mashed potatoes
- Besan
- Onion, carrot, ginger, garlic
- All spices and seasoning
- Mix until it forms a soft dough-like consistency.
If mixture is too wet → add more besan
If too dry → sprinkle a little water
Step 3: Shape & Cook Meatballs
- Shape into small balls.
Choose cooking method:
- Pan-fry: Cook in little oil until golden brown
- Bake: 180°C for 20–25 minutes
- Air fry: 180°C for 12–15 minutes
Step 4: Prepare Sauce
- Heat olive oil in a pan.
- Add garlic (optional) and sauté briefly.
- Add tomato puree, herbs, salt, pepper, and sugar.
- Simmer for 10–15 minutes until thick.
Step 5: Cook Pasta
- Boil gluten-free spaghetti as per package instructions.
- Avoid overcooking to prevent mushy texture.
Step 6: Final Assembly
- Add cooked meatballs to sauce and simmer for 5 minutes.
- Toss spaghetti lightly in sauce or serve separately.
- Garnish with fresh basil or grated cheese (optional).
🌟 Tips & Variations
- Slightly mash jackfruit while keeping some chunks for better texture.
- Add crushed paneer or soaked ground chana dal for extra protein.
- For no onion-garlic version, skip both and add hing (asafoetida).
- Add a small knob of butter to sauce for a richer, kid-friendly taste.
🥗 Serving Suggestions
- Serve with sautéed vegetables like beans, carrots, or zucchini.
- Pair with a simple sprout salad for added protein and nutrition.
